Nathan Viva (Seal) has been an important part of the Ibiza landscape in the 2000's as a nightclub manager, promoter, DJ and event consultant. Then since 2007 he has been one of the island's (and San Antonio's in particular) most successful entrepreneurs with a string of bars, restaurants, cafes, clubs and even a hotel under his belt. Now he is also a regular contributor offering his insight to Ibiza based documentaries, international news shows and varying print media. He appeared as a fictional version of himself in the 2012 movie Ibiza: My Way Or The Highway.
